
(DRAFFENVILLE, Ky.) — Marshall County High School senior Izabella Baker has announced her commitment to continue both her academic and color guard career at the University of Kentucky.
Baker concludes a standout five-year career with the MCHS marching program, a tenure marked by consistent dedication and notable technical development. In addition to her marching accomplishments, she completed three seasons with the school’s Winter Color Guard, sharpening her skills in the competitive indoor arena. She also gained experience performing with Project Imagination, an independent guard based in Jackson, during one season outside of her school program.
This past school year, Baker was named Color Guard Captain — a recognition of both her talent and her character. Teammates and coaches have pointed to her consistency, accountability, and commitment to team unity as defining traits of her leadership.
Baker will join the University of Kentucky as she pursues her next chapter, bringing with her a wealth of competitive experience and a proven record of leadership.
